What Is Eventleaf?
Overview
Eventleaf, developed by California-based Jolly Technologies, is an event management software for various event types, including conferences, fundraisers, meetings, trade shows, trainings, and workshops of all sizes. The desktop platform and mobile apps allow event organizers to create event websites, add speaker profiles and agenda details, register attendees, conduct surveys, send and track invitations, and print event badges to help manage events seamlessly and effectively.
Eventleaf Pricing
The Eventleaf cost structure works on a subscription model based on the solutions required. Eventleaf pricing plans include:
- Starter- Free
- Basic- $1/ attendee
- Professional- $2/ attendee
- Ultimate- Custom quote
Eventleaf Integrations
Eventleaf integrates with various third-party applications, including:
- Salesforce
- HubSpot
- Marketo
- Google Analytics
- Zoom
- GoToMeeting
- WebEx
- Zapier

Eventleaf Features
Badge Printing
Users can customize event name badges with text, logos, and dynamic or static fields and generate scannable barcodes for check-in. These barcodes can be printed on desktops or supported Wi-Fi printers.
Payment Collection
The solution allows users to offer online credit card payments for registration packages, enable alternative methods, and mark registrants as paid using Eventleaf or existing PayPal, Stripe, or Authorize.net accounts.
Reports and Analytics
The platform offers reports that give event managers real-time and historical insights, reducing errors and supporting informed decisions to boost the overall event experience.
Virtual Event Management
Eventleaf virtual event platform offers tools for creating registration websites, hosting breakout sessions, and live streaming events. Attendees manage personal agendas, select sessions, and add them to their calendars via the Eventleaf Guide App.
Attendee Portal
Eventleaf Attendee Portal provides an interactive online space for virtual, hybrid, and in-person events. Attendees engage with speakers, content, and each other, access event materials, and participate in Q&A sessions, polls, and surveys via any browser.

“It was really amazing!”
Pros
I've tried the free version of EventLeaf for two smaller events (around 50 attendees each) and had a fantastic experience. Setting up a conference was simple, with plenty of options even in the free version. I was able to print attendee badges, set up exhibitors, and let each vendor add their own details. I also like that I can email attendees and attach PDFs if needed. For my next event, I plan to upgrade to the business version to enable attendee check-in, which is crucial since last year we had issues with people taking photos of our paper registrations. There are many features I haven't explored yet but as my business grows, I'll look into options like polls, attendee questions, and virtual features. I'll also start using the vendor registration next time as I've only used it for attendees so far. Overall it's easy to use, the customer service is excellent and the website setup is smooth. I absolutely love this platform! Before using this, I managed everything via email, which made hosting the conference much more efficient.
Cons
There aren't many color options for the overall event website. The cost for a business profile is quite high, although it's nice that I can email customer service for different options based on my event needs. I host a small conference once a year, so the base price doesn't really work for me. Tiered pricing based on event size would be beneficial.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does Eventleaf offer an API?
Yes, Eventleaf provides API access.
What language does Eventleaf support?
Eventleaf supports multiple languages, including Arabic, Chinese (Simplified), Chinese (Traditional), Czech, English, Danish, Dutch, French, German, Greek, Hebrew, Hindi, Italian, Japanese, Korean, Croatian, Portuguese, Russian, Serbian, Spanish, Thai, and Turkish.
Does Eventleaf offer support for mobile devices?
Yes, Eventleaf offers mobile device support.
What other apps does Eventleaf integrate with?
Eventleaf seamlessly integrates with various third-party applications, including Salesforce, HubSpot, Marketo, Google Analytics, Zoom, GoToMeeting, WebEx, Zapier, Okta, Azure Active Directory, and Lobbytrack.
What types of pricing plans does Eventleaf offer?
Eventleaf offers 4 plans. Starter option, Basic: $1/attendee, Professional: $2/attendee, and a customizable Ultimate plan. A free trial is also available. Users can request a custom quote for Eventleaf's cost.
Who are the typical users of Eventleaf?
Eventleaf is widely used by non-profits, government sectors, and universities to manage a variety of events, including conferences, seminars, workshops, trade shows, networking meetings, business meetings, corporate training, award shows, and B2B events.
What level of support does Eventleaf offer?
Eventleaf provides various support options, including phone support, chat, 24/7 (live rep), email/help desk, knowledge base, and FAQs/forums.
